Рекомендация для небольшой СУБД для использования в качестве локального хранилища данных для небольшого приложения .net - PullRequest
1 голос
/ 06 апреля 2009

Я ищу локальное реляционное хранилище данных для приложения .net.
Хранилище данных в идеале должно вести себя как базовая база данных с SQL для извлечения и определения данных, а также возможности транзакций. Он не должен нуждаться в сервере и его легко распространять (т. Е. Для доступа к одному файлу БД требуется только dll в приложении). Поддержка доступа по сети не требуется. Он должен предоставлять поставщика данных .net и поддерживать linq-to-sql, поскольку цель этого приложения слишком углубляет мои навыки в .NET 3.5.

Какие-нибудь идеи / рекомендации для библиотек / технологий, которые хорошо сработали для вас в подобных обстоятельствах?

Ответы [ 4 ]

2 голосов
/ 06 апреля 2009

Если вы хотите Linq to Sql, вы должны использовать вариант MSSQL. SQL Server Compact редакция - это самая легкая база данных, которая поддерживает Linq to Sql, но вы можете вместо этого перейти на Express Edition, поскольку она поддерживает хранимые процедуры и другие приятные вещи.

2 голосов
/ 06 апреля 2009

SQLite, может быть?

1 голос
/ 06 апреля 2009
0 голосов
/ 06 апреля 2009

Sql сервер Экспресс

...